this weekend I got the Rifa-replacments and put 6 of them in the external EMI filter (the plastic appendice on the right of the backside) and 2 of them in the output filter.

With the same setup as before (roughy 45-50 amps with low voltage) those "birdies" seemed to be less strong, even with the internal shield removed. See below. Apperantly, much of the signal I measured last time got out of the unit through the unprotected supply line.?

Next I took a near-field probe from the box I got with the measurement receiver and connected it to the SA.?
I used an H-field probe (the ring) and an E-field probe (the sphere) and lookes for the loctations with the hightes signal.
For the magnetic field that is close to the transformer on the left side, for the electrical field its above (couldn't go between) the radiators.?

With the internal shield replaced I repeated the measurements.?
To my surprise, I could not see any signal on the measurement receiver anymore. With the probes I still got signals, strongest at the front (magnetic) and on a hole on the top (electrical) above the radiators. Electrical field was roughly 10dB above noise level, magnetic field a bit stronger.?

Then I put back the outer cabinet. That made the elctrical field signal disappear totally.?
The magnetic field could be captured at the same location on the front as before, ?but weaker - just above noise level.?



The signal on the SA has a 20kHz component and another one at roughly 150kHz. It looks as if the 20kHz are modulated on the 150kHz.

A superficial study of the service manual reveals 20kHz correspond to the "pulse width modulator". There is also a 320kHz clock and other derived pulses of shorter duration than the 20kHz clock. These may lead to the 150kHz I've noticed on the SA. Perhaps this frequency depends on load conditions. I forgot to test before putting everything back...
